Tar Heels Impress For U.S. Women's Lacrosse National Team In 20-1 Win Over Scotland


Former UNC women's lacrosse players once again impressed in Friday's 20-1 U.S. National Team victory over Scotland. had another hat trick – her second in as many games – while Molly Hendrick tallied two goals and one assist. added a goal of her own for Team USA with Caylee Waters recording a pair of saves in net.
